List the 7 types of speech that the First Amendment does not necessarily protect
Rashid [163]
Some of the things that the first amendment does not protect are as follows: Speech integral to illegal conduct, speech that incites imminent lawless action, speech that violates intellectual property law, true threats, and commercial speech such as advertising.

How did vittoria colonna represent renaissance ideals
Sloan [31]
Vittoria Colonna represented renaissance ideals because Vittoria Colonna was a well known writer, the first secular woman to achieve a high level of literary status in Italy for venacular production, and her example opened the way for subsequent women writers to publish in all manner of genres. She devoted her later years to religion and literature, Michelangelo called her his "sun of suns" and credited her strength for lifting him closer to God.
